Creating Compelling Content
To build founder influence through video interviews, the content must be compelling and relevant. This involves more than just discussing the founder’s achievements; it requires presenting valuable insights and thought leadership that address the audience’s interests and concerns. Compelling content often includes:
Personal Stories and Experiences: Sharing personal anecdotes and experiences helps humanize the founder and make their message more relatable. Stories about challenges overcome, lessons learned, and pivotal moments in their journey can create a strong emotional connection with the audience.
Industry Insights and Expertise: Founders should use video interviews to showcase their expertise and provide valuable insights into their industry. This might include discussing trends, sharing best practices, or offering predictions about the future of the industry. Providing actionable advice and thought leadership positions the founder as an authority in their field.
Vision and Mission: Articulating the founder’s vision and mission for their company or industry can inspire and engage viewers. By clearly communicating their goals and the impact they aim to achieve, founders can rally support and align their audience with their mission.
Engaging the Audience
Engaging the audience is crucial for maximizing the impact of video interviews. This involves not only delivering compelling content but also presenting it in an engaging and interactive manner. Strategies to engage the audience include:
Authenticity and Personality: Viewers are drawn to authenticity. Founders should be genuine and let their personality shine through in video interviews. This helps build trust and makes the content more relatable and engaging.
Interactive Elements: Incorporating interactive elements, such as Q&A sessions or live discussions, can enhance engagement. Allowing the audience to ask questions or participate in real-time can create a more dynamic and interactive experience.
Visual and Technical Quality: High-quality video and audio are essential for maintaining viewer interest. Investing in good production equipment and ensuring professional editing can significantly improve the viewer experience and reflect well on the founder’s brand.
Strategic Distribution
Once the video content is created, strategic distribution is key to reaching the target audience and maximizing the impact. Effective distribution strategies include:
Leveraging Social Media: Social media platforms are powerful tools for sharing video content and reaching a broad audience. Founders should utilize platforms like LinkedIn, Twitter, and Instagram to promote their video interviews and engage with their network.
Collaborating with Influencers: Partnering with industry influencers or thought leaders can expand the reach of video content. Influencers can help amplify the founder’s message and attract a larger and more engaged audience.
Optimizing for Search Engines: Ensuring that video content is optimized for search engines can improve its visibility and reach. This involves using relevant keywords, creating compelling titles and descriptions, and leveraging tags and metadata.
Building Long-Term Influence
Building Founder Influence with Engaging Video Interviews is not a one-time effort but a continuous process. To maintain and enhance their influence, founders should:
Consistent Content Creation: Regularly producing and sharing video content helps keep the founder’s brand top-of-mind and reinforces their position as a thought leader. Consistency in content creation can also help build a loyal audience over time.
Monitoring and Adapting: Tracking the performance of video content and gathering feedback from viewers can provide valuable insights for improvement. Founders should be open to adapting their content strategy based on audience preferences and evolving industry trends.
Building Relationships: Engaging with viewers and building relationships through video content can foster a sense of community and support. Founders should actively interact with their audience, respond to comments, and participate in discussions to strengthen their influence.
Leveraging Metrics and Feedback
Analyzing the impact of video interviews is crucial for understanding their effectiveness and making data-driven improvements. Key metrics to monitor include:
Viewership Metrics: Tracking the number of views, watch time, and engagement rates can provide insights into the content’s reach and effectiveness.
Audience Feedback: Gathering feedback from viewers through comments, surveys, or direct interactions can help identify strengths and areas for improvement.
Conversion Metrics: Measuring the impact of video interviews on specific business goals, such as lead generation or brand awareness, can help assess the overall effectiveness of the content strategy.
